Mucorales is an order of fungi within the phylum Mucoromycota. It is one of the largest orders of fungi, containing over 1,000 species. The order is characterized by its saprotrophic lifestyle, meaning that members of Mucorales derive their nutrients from dead organic matter. The order is further divided into several families, with the most well-known being Mucoraceae and Rhizopodaceae.
